Product Description

by Steve W. Chadde (Author)

Michigan Flora: Upper Peninsula is the first illustrated, comprehensive guide to the vascular plants found in Michigan's Upper Peninsula and on the islands of Isle Royale. Included are keys, descriptions, and distribution information for over 1,900 plant species in 123 plant families.

Includes:

  • Keys to the vascular plant families, genera and species of the Upper Peninsula and Isle Royale Organized into four major groups: Ferns and Fern Relatives, Conifers, Dicots, Monocots
  • Over 1,900 species described and illustrated Conservation status in Michigan (endangered or threatened)
  • Native, introduced, or invasive in Michigan
  • Wetland indicator status
  • Coefficient of conservatism Habitat information
  • Fully indexed for ease-of-use
Number of Pages: 592
Dimensions: 1.2 x 9.61 x 6.69 IN
Illustrated: Yes
Publication Date: October 12, 2019
